About the festival

**COVID19 Update**

*Unfortunately due to the Covid-19 Pandemic we are having to push back our spring event, we are now planning on holding the event on the 17th October 2020 if it is safe to do so. We have also cancelled the summer and autumn events for this year and will hopefully open again for new submissionsin the winter. *

Sandgrounder International Short Film Festival is a quarterly film festival for films of 20 minutes or less with a live screening event for all winning films and all Best of the North West Finalists. Our first ever event will be the 24th October 2020 at the Southport Bijou Cinema in Southport UK, close to Liverpool, Preston, Wigan, Bolton, Manchester, Blackpool etc.

We want to promote the interesting & entertaining work of as many short filmmakers as possible. To do this we have structured our competition to have several simple entry categories that will allow national and international, experimental, local (North west of England) and low budget filmmakers compete for awards.

All selected films will have their poster featured on our website indefinitely

Best Drama/Thriller
Best Comedy
Best Sci-fi/Fantasy
Best Horror
Weird and Wonderful Award
Best of the North West
Best Low Budget Film

Enter into one category only and if selected, your film will also be judged for the following awards:

Best of the Fest
Best Actor
Best Actress
Best Director
Best Editing
Best Screenplay
Best Cinematography
Best Score
Best Sound Design

WEIRD AND WONDERFUL AWARD
If your film doesn't exactly fit into a box, is experimental, extreme or just plain crazy, then the Weird and Wonderful award category is for you.

THE BEST OF THE NORTH WEST AWARD
This award is for local filmmakers. To be eligible for this award the entrant should reside within the following counties: Merseyside, Greater Manchester, Lancashire, Cheshire, Cumbria. Best of the North West finalists can claim 2 free tickets to the live event.

THE BEST LOW BUDGET FILM AWARD
This award is for films made for under £1500.

Winners for the following categories will be announced prior to the live event. All winners will be screened at the event:

Best Drama/Thriller, Best Comedy, Best Sci-fi/Fantasy, Best Horror, Weird and Wonderful Award, Best Low Budget

All Finalists for the Best of the North West categories will be screened at the live event and the winner will be announced at the event

OFFICIAL SELECTIONS
There will be a maximum of 10 films selected for each category. The film's poster and entrant will be posted in the selected films area on our website indefinitely. Official Selections will NOT be screened live.

FINALISTS
We will choose the top 5 finalists for each category. The film's poster and entrant will be posted in the finalist area on our website indefinitely. By default if the film is a finalist in a category other than a best film category the poster will be posted in the finalist area, however this can be replaced on request if the winner would like a head shot or alternative image in its place. Finalists (apart from Best of the North West) will NOT be screened.

AWARD WINNERS
If a film wins an award for one of the selected categories or Best of the Fest, the film's poster will be posted on the winners area on our website. By default if the film wins in one of the other categories the poster will be posted in the winners area, however this can be replaced on request if the winner would like a head shot or alternative image in its place.

All of the winning films from the entry categories and the best of the fest finalists will be screened live at the Bijou Cinema Southport.

Terms and rules

SUBMISSION
Submission can be made exclusively through filmfreeway.com

FORMAT
The films accepted into the Festival are required to provide for screening a .mov or MP4 digital file.

FEES
All fees are non-refundable

LANGUAGE
All films must be English or have subtitles in English.

LENGTH
Short films should be 20 minutes or under.

COMPLETION TIME
All films must have been completed after January 1, 2016

COPYRIGHT
We are not responsible for your content if you do not have permission to use it. Please make sure all content is yours, all music is original, or you have permission from the artist to use it.

PROMOTION
Sandgrounder International Short Film Festival can use trailers/teasers/film posters for promotional purposes.

CATEGORIES
If Sandgrounder International Short Film Festival decides your film fits better in a category other than the one you entered, we reserve the right to move your film into this category where it will still be considered for an award.

DISCLAIMER
The applicant agrees to have read and accepted the rules & regulations for participation in the Sandgrounder International Short Film Festival. The applicant confirms that they have the authority or has obtained the requisite authority from the producer/rights holder to enter this film in the Sandgrounder International Short Film Festival and make available the digital media for screening.
